From Killeen, Texas to Fayetteville, North Carolina, Treston Daniels has walked a path built on struggle, resilience, and relentless determination. Raised in a military household, constant relocation and tough school environments taught him survival, strength, and self-reliance.
In North Carolina, Treston faced bullying, isolation, and emotional battles that could have broken him — but instead forged him. He learned to hide pain, endure darkness, and rise above. The survival instinct that once protected him later became his foundation as a fighter.
Today, Treston is a proud husband and father of five fearless boys who watch his every move. They don’t just see a fighter — they see a protector, a leader, and a man building a legacy through action.
For Treston, fighting is more than a sport — it’s therapy, balance, and a battleground where he conquers doubt, depression, and anger. It’s where he becomes the best version of himself.
This fall, he will attend Austin Peay to major in physical therapy with a minor in studio art. He’s also a skilled blacksmith, shaping metal the way he’s shaped his life , with pressure, precision, and purpose.
